Gryphon Begonia

$ 2.95

Sensational foliage is uniquely shaped with a stunning color combination; avocado green background, marbled with steel gray, maroon veins, stems, and leaf backside all on deeply cut, maple shaped leaves. Dramatic when placed as a solo container plant or in a shade garden complemented with Coleus and New Guinea Impatiens. Adaptable as a houseplant, bring indoors over winter for a large, voluminous plant the next season. Strong, durable foliage grows well in shade to part shade.

PLANTING

Begonia hybrida

Annual

Germination: 15-30 days

Germination Temperature: Optimum soil temperatures 70-80ºF

Seed Planting Depth: Sow on the surface and press into soil, seeds need light to germinate

Starting Indoors:  Start indoors 12-16 weeks before the last frost. Provide 70-80ºF soil temperatures until germination. Transplant after the last frost, 12-15” apart

Sowing Outdoors: Direct sowing is not recommended

Growth Habit: Moundedupright

Height and Width:  14-18" x 16-18"

Spacing: 12-15" apart

Light Needs: Shade to part sun

Soil Needs: Fertile, well-drained 

Approximate days to flower from seed: 110-120 days

Uses: Shade gardens, flower beds, containers, hanging baskets, window boxes

Care: Water seedlings regularly until established. Amend soil with compost before transplanting. Apply a liquid fertilizer every 3-4 weeks or use a time-release fertilizer at planting time. Deadhead to encourage more flower production. Cut back plants at the end of the season and bring inside for a houseplant.
